Shutdown cripples normal life
Source: The Sangai Express
Imphal, January 27 2023:
The 16 hours general strike/shutdown imposed by the different underground outfits in the State crippled normal life in the State capital yesterday as all the major business establishments remained closed during the shutdown.
All the major markets in the State capital including Ima markets, temporary market, Paona Keithel and Thangal Keithel remained closed during the shutdown.
Petrol pumps, educational institutions, both Government and private and other establishments remained shut.
Most of the private vehicles remained off the roads during the 16 hours shutdown while all types of public transporters suspended their normal business.
Police, in large numbers, were deployed at important places/points of the State capital so as to prevent any kind of unwanted incident during the shutdown.
